An application is currently hosted on an EC2 Instance which has attached EBS Volumes. The data on these volumes are accessed for a week and after that, the documents need to be moved to infrequent access storage. Which of the following EBS volume type provides cost efficiency for the moved documents?
A. EBS Provisioned IOPS SSD
B. EBS Throughput Optimized HDD
C. EBS General Purpose SSD
D. EBS Cold HDD
Explanation:
Answer – D
AWS Documentation mentions the following:
Cold HDD (sc1) volumes provide low-cost magnetic storage that defines performance in terms of throughput rather than IOPS. With a lower throughput limit than st1, sc1 is a good fit ideal for large, sequential cold-data workloads. If you require infrequent access to your data and are looking to save costs, sc1 provides inexpensive block storage.
